New Zealand Cricket (NZC) on Thursday, February 3, has announced a 15-member White Ferns squad for the forthcoming ICC Women’s Cricket World Cup 2022 set to be held in New Zealand.
Sophie Devine will be at the helm with Amy Satterthwaite, who would be making her fourth World Cup appearance alongside Devine, as her deputy.
The stellar line-up features key players of the New Zealand team, wicket-keeper Katey Martin, batter Suzie Bates, and quick Lea Tahuhu.
Melie Kerr and Frankie Mackay are joined by Auckland Hearts left-arm spinner Fran Jonas, who has played only two ODIs so far. The seam bowling options for the team are Hannah Rowe, Rosemary Mair, and Jess Kerr, with Rowe making her second appearance at the 50-over showcase.
Maddy Green, Lauren Down, and Brooke Halliday are the team’s specialist batswomen, while Hayley Jensen is the seam-bowling all-rounder.
White Ferns head coach Bob Carter expressed his satisfaction on selecting a well-balanced team.
“I would like to congratulate the 15 players selected to represent the WHITE FERNS at the World Cup here in New Zealand,” Carter said.
“It doesn’t get much better than competing at a World Cup in your home country and I know the entire team and support staff are really excited by the prospect.
“We feel we have a balanced squad providing multiple options with bat and ball to cover the range of conditions we’re likely to face around the country.
“Naturally, there were some tough decisions and no doubt some disappointed players but as a selection group, we felt this mix would give us the best chance.
“There’s a strong mix of youth and experience in this squad with several players having multiple World Cups under their belt.
“We also have a younger group coming through, six of which are yet to experience World Cup cricket – and it’s naturally a very exciting time for those players.”
The ICC Women’s Cricket World Cup 2022 commences on March 4 and will run till April 4. White Ferns will begin their ICC Women’s World Cup campaign in the eight-team Group Stage against West Indies at the Bay Oval, Mount Maunganui, on March 4.
White Ferns’ World Cup 2022 squad: Sophie Devine (capt), Amy Satterthwaite, Suzie Bates, Lauren Down, Maddy Green, Brooke Halliday, Hayley Jensen, Fran Jonas, Jess Kerr, Amelia Kerr, Frankie Mackay, Rosemary Mair, Katey Martin, Hannah Rowe, Lea Tahuhu.
